@font-face{font-family:BootsSharp;src:url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/BootsSharp-Regular.woff);font-style:normal;font-weight:600}@font-face{font-family:BootsSharp;src:url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/BootsSharp-Light.woff);font-style:normal;font-weight:400}@font-face{font-family:Ginger;src:url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/F37Ginger-Bold.woff);font-style:normal;font-weight:700}:root{--blue:#05054B;--light-blue:#0067B2;--body-color:#333333;--gray:#7E9BB3;--body-font-family:"BootsSharp",arial,helvetica,clean,sans-serif;--header-font-family:"Ginger",var(--font-family-sans-serif)}body{color:var(--body-color);font-family:var(--body-font-family)!important;font-size:1em!important;font-weight:400;line-height:1.5em}p{margin:0}h1,h2,h3,h4{color:var(--blue);font-family:var(--header-font-family);font-weight:700;margin:0}h1{font-size:2em}h2{font-size:1.4em}h3{font-size:1.2em}a,a:hover{color:inherit;text-decoration:underline}.btn-link,a{color:var(--body-color)}.btn{display:inline-block;font-family:var(--font-family-sans-serif);height:40px}.btn-link{background-color:transparent;border:none;padding:0}.btn.btn-secondary{color:var(--blue);border-color:var(--light-blue);background:var(--light-blue)}header .nav-item,header .nav-link:not(:first-child),header .navbar-collapse{border-top:1px solid #ccc}.btn.btn-secondary:focus,.btn.btn-secondary:hover{background:#B5CDE7}hr{border-bottom:2px solid #d5e6f7}@font-face{font-family:fontello;src:url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.eot?64362437);src:url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.eot?64362437#iefix) format('embedded-opentype'),url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.woff2?64362437) format('woff2'),url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.woff?64362437) format('woff'),url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.ttf?64362437) format('truetype'),url(https://storage.googleapis.com/r4e-pages-eu/boots-opticians-directory/boots-opticians-index-july-14-2025/fonts/fontello.svg?64362437#fontello) format('svg');font-weight:400;font-style:normal}[class*=" i-"]:before,[class^=i-]:before{font-family:fontello;font-style:normal;font-weight:400;speak:never;display:inline-block;text-decoration:inherit;width:1em;text-align:center;font-variant:normal;text-transform:none;line-height:1em;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}footer .nav-links a,header a{text-decoration:none}.i-chevron-right:before{content:'\e800'}header .logo{width:90px}header .navbar{justify-content:center}header .nav-link{color:var(--blue);font-size:1.1em;font-weight:600;padding:1.5rem 1rem!important}header .navbar-toggler{position:absolute;left:0;top:15px}header .navbar-toggler-icon span{display:block;width:33px;height:4px;margin-bottom:5px;position:relative;background:var(--blue);border-radius:3px;z-index:1;transform-origin:4px 0;transition:transform .5s cubic-bezier(.77,.2,.05,1),background .5s cubic-bezier(.77,.2,.05,1),opacity .55s ease}header .navbar-toggler-icon span:first-child{transform-origin:0 0}header .navbar-toggler-icon span:nth-last-child(2){transform-origin:0 100%}.dropdown-toggle::after{border:none}.dropdown:focus .dropdown-toggle,.dropdown:hover .dropdown-toggle,.nav-link:focus,.nav-link:hover{color:var(--light-blue)}.nav-link.disabled{color:inherit}.dropdown:focus .dropdown-menu,.dropdown:hover .dropdown-menu{display:block;margin-top:0}.dropdown-item:focus,.dropdown-item:hover{background-color:#d5e6f7}.dropdown-item{padding:.5rem 1rem}@media (min-width:992px){header .navbar{justify-content:between}header .nav-item,header .navbar-collapse{border-top:none}.navbar-expand-lg .navbar-nav .nav-link{padding-right:1.5rem}}.breadcrumb{background:0 0;font-size:14px}.breadcrumb .breadcrumb-item:last-child a{color:#554F4F;font-weight:600;pointer-events:none}.country-index-list .sim-directory-set-header,.sim-directory-pagination-bottom,.sim-directory-pagination-top{display:none}.item,.sim-directory-set-header{list-style:none}.city-index-list{display:grid;grid-template-columns:repeat(4,1fr);grid-row-gap:50px}.city-index-list .sim-directory-set .sim-directory-set-header{font-weight:600;margin:0 0 20px}.city-index-list .sim-directory-set{padding:30px 0}.group .wrapper{border-bottom:1px solid #ccc}.group .profile-img{width:100px}.group .nap{width:100%}.group .phone{color:var(--forest-green);font-size:18px}.group .website{font-size:14px}@media (min-width:1200px){.container{max-width:1360px}footer .container{max-width:1000px}}footer{font-size:.85em}footer .nav-links a:hover{text-decoration:underline}